How much do senior mechatronics engineer j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 2, 2026, the average yearly pay for senior mechatronics engineer in Washington is $102,513.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$77,600.00 and $118,900.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a senior mechatronics engineer?

A Senior Mechatronics Engineer is responsible for designing, developing, and optimizing advanced mechatronic systems that integrate mechanical, electrical, and software components. They lead projects, troubleshoot complex technical issues, and collaborate with multidisciplinary teams to enhance automation, robotics, and control systems. Additionally, they mentor junior engineers, ensure compliance with industry standards, and contribute to innovation in product development.

What are the typical daily responsibilities of a senior mechatronics engineer?

A Senior Mechatronics Engineer typically spends their day designing and analyzing automated systems, developing and refining prototypes, and collaborating closely with mechanical, electrical, and software engineering teams. Responsibilities often include leading design reviews, troubleshooting system issues, mentoring junior engineers, and ensuring projects meet performance, safety, and regulatory standards. You will also interact with clients or internal stakeholders to clarify requirements and propose innovative solutions. The role is dynamic and often involves balancing hands-on technical work with project management tasks.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a senior mechatronics engineer?

To excel as a Senior Mechatronics Engineer, you need advanced knowledge in mechanical, electrical, and control systems engineering, typically supported by a bachelor's or master's degree in a related field. Hands-on experience with CAD software, PLC programming, robotics integration, and industry-standard simulation tools is often required, along with relevant certifications like Professional Engineer (PE) licensure. Strong problem-solving abilities, project leadership, and effective communication skills help you manage multidisciplinary teams and complex projects. These skills ensure the integration and optimization of automated systems, driving innovation and efficient product development.

Are senior mechatronics engineers in high demand?

Senior mechatronics engineers are in high demand due to the growth of automation, robotics, and advanced manufacturing industries. Their expertise in integrating mechanical, electrical, and software systems makes them valuable for developing innovative solutions, and proficiency in tools like CAD and programming languages enhances employability.

ION Storage Systems offers solid-state battery solutions that prioritize performance, safety, and durability. Focusing on a variety of portable and stationary energy storage applications, ION's patented, three-dimensional ceramics design offers a sustainable approach to next-generation energy storage. Built on a scalable, modular ceramic structure, ION's batteries are ready to meet the demands of an increasingly electrified world. As part of our Cell Engineering group, you'll use your experience, leadership and technical creativity towards the development and optimization of first-of-its-kind prototyping line for ION's solid state cells and anodes. Because this is a prototype line rather than a mature production system, you'll be working on equipment and processes as we refine them toward volume production and new commercial products. You'll collaborate with cell, mechanical, equipment and automation engineers and technicians to drive improvements for process speed, yield, and reliability.

As a Principal Engineer, you'll take ownership of significant workstreams - leading equipment builds, troubleshooting efforts, and process improvements end-to-end - while mentoring other engineers and raising the technical bar across the team.

Responsibilities:

Work collaboratively with the team to support the existing prototype line, identifying the key levers to drive optimal process reliability, quality, and uptime

Lead root-cause investigations for difficult or ambiguous equipment and process failures, and drive corrective/preventive actions to closure. Use issues as opportunities for continuous improvement.

Own the design, build, and commissioning of new equipment and fixtures from concept through installation, working across mechanical, electrical, and controls disciplines

Translate process requirements into robust hardware and automation specifications

Mentor and provide technical guidance to other engineers and technicians on the team; review designs and troubleshooting approaches

Partner with process/cell engineers to understand upstream process needs and downstream implications of equipment design choices

Contribute to engineering standards and documentation practices appropriate for a scaling organization

Independently manage priorities across multiple ongoing projects with minimal oversight

Experience and Qualifications:

Strong foundation of hands-on experience as an engineer

Experience building first-of-its-kind hardware and software for automated systems

Strong mechanical design fundamentals. Experience in 3D CAD for design of equipment, tooling, fixtures and assembly aids.

B.Eng. M.Eng, B.Sc. M.Sc. in Mechanical Engineering, Electrical/Controls Engineering, Mechatronics or a related discipline.

10+ years of work experience (post B.S.)

Preferred:

Experience in cell assembly, semiconductor, or related field

Experience standing up a pilot or prototype line from an early stage

Experience working directly with equipment vendors on custom or first-of-a-kind tooling
